Earlier in the day, after elecing to bat, Hobart were going along steadily till the first 10. However, from 10-15, they did seem like losing their way but a magical innings from David took the score to 180-plus which we seemed was above par then. Finch and Marsh though came to life, they tried their best but it was the Hobart players who kept their cool and won the game and ensured progression.
More than the bowling, it was the captaincy which wasn't upto the mark! After the pacers went for plenty early on, the spinners did brilliantly to pull things back. However, one wonders why they were stopped and why did they change to pace again and that is where all the momentum shifted. From overs 9 to 12, runs were flowing and the tide completely changed into the favor of the batting side. However, it was a spinner again who changed the game, Sandeep Lamichhane who was the pick, broke the stand which was taking the game away from them and then Rogers and Riley Meredith showed their experience and helped their side get over the line.
Coming to the chase now, James Seymour got his side off to a flier but fell soon! Then came the stand though which we thought at that time, would be a match-winning one between Marsh and Finch. The two added over 100 with both scoring half tons. When the two were batting, it seemed the Renegades will cruise home but then came the twist! Marsh fell and then the others failed to score freely. That built the pressure on Finch who was dismissed in the second last over. 15 was needed in the last over, Sam Harper and Will Sutherland did try their best but it was an uphill task. Have to say, had Renegades had more experience in the middle-order, maybe a Nic Maddinson or a Nabi, they would have well won this game.
What a game of cricket! What an absolute beauty of a game this was and HOBART ARE THROUGH TO THE FINALS! They deserve this, they deserve to go through, especially after this win. They were chasing the game for most parts in the second half but kept their cool and have emerged over the line. Renegades on the other hand, will be very disappointed, they surely will feel they should have won this game. That is the reason though why they are at the bottom and the Hobart are going through.
